Space, value, and an unbeatable location come together in this bright, well-maintained suite in Etobicoke's sought-after "Millgate Manor. "At 1,501 square feet, this condo lives large. A sprawling living room stretches over 23 feet, flowing into an open-concept dining area and out to a generous 22-foot balcony built for entertaining. The kitchen opens to a breakfast nook, while the oversized primary bedroom offers a walk-in closet and a private 3-piece ensuite. A spacious second bedroom, an additional full bathroom, and an extended in-suite laundry room with laundry tub complete a layout with room for everyone. Move-in ready and fully equipped: included are the fridge, stove, dishwasher, microwave, stackable washer and dryer, plus automatic Hunter Douglas window coverings that open to your 2 walkouts to the balcony. Best of all, your monthly fees are truly all-inclusive-every utility, plus Rogers Xfinity TV and unlimited internet. The building delivers resort-style living: indoor and outdoor pools, tennis, squash and basketball court, a sauna, fully equipped gym, and party room. Step outside and you're minutes from Centennial Park and the Etobicoke Olympium, with parks, trails, schools, shopping, and transit all close at hand. Comfort and convenience in one ofEtobicoke's most established and desired communities.

Who lives here?

Markland Wood, Toronto is a west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ives, science professionals and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of Serbian spe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 50 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 74 and 65 to 74.
